Tech specs

  • Material: thick non-toxic recycled cardboard with a protective surface coating
  • Pieces: 108 large pieces, each roughly 2.8 x 6 cm
  • Finished size: 59.4 x 37.4 cm (about 23.38 x 14.72 inches)
  • Edges: rounded for safety, no sharp corners
  • Packaging: comes in a gift box, suitable as a present
  • Age suitability: for children aged 4 and above
